The stock kernel of RN7Pro does not include (or not enabled) drivers for Ethernet connectivity.
However, custom rom for example, https://forum.xda-developers.com/t/rom-11-violet-pixel-experience-stable-official.4200603/ has ethernet support in the kernel dtbo. And ethernet worked fine for me on this ROM.
Ethernet is a healthy option instead of having wifi radiation around, at least for some satisfaction.
PS|: Please be warned that one must OEM unlock (First in developer settings and then in fastboot, Using MI flash unlock tool) the device to be able to install custom rom. Otherwise device may get bricked.
